Anatomy of a Web Hack - SQL Injection Explained |
|
|
While there are many types of attacks against your organization, none are as simple or as potentially destructive as what is known as a SQL injection. This attack is used to manipulate your organizations web applications to extract sensitive information straight out of your corporate databases and is one of the more popular attacks employed in identity theft incidents.

Complying with the Payment Card Industry's Data Security Standard |
|
|
The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S) was drawn up in order to reduce leakage and inappropriate use of credit card information. It contains over 100 clear information security requirements for all companies who process, store or transfer data about cardholders: banks, processing centers, service providers, retail stores, e-commerce businesses, etc.

Facilitating PCI-DSS Compliance |
|
|
The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ard is a detailed series of 130+ requirements that anyone who stores or transfers credit card data has to comply with. However due to the protection it offers, the PCI DSS is fast becoming a security standard for all sensitive data that needs to be protected. The goal of the standard is to ensure security of data in transit and at rest while ensuring compliance is maintained.
